                    Hemipode
                    
                        
                
                                                                    Hemipode \Hem"i*pode\, n. [Hemi- + Gr. ?, ?, foot.] (Zo["o]l.) Any bird of the genus Turnix. Various species inhabit Asia, Africa, and Australia.

                    hemipode
                    
                        
                
                                                                    n. Any of a small group of birds containing 15 species, all but one of which are in the genus ''Turnix''.

                    hemipode
                    
                        
                
                                                                    n. small quail-like terrestrial bird of southern Eurasia and northern Africa that lacks a hind toe; classified with wading birds but inhabits grassy plains [syn: button quail, button-quail, bustard quail]
